The Sr. Sourcing Associate will support category managers across the Global Strategic Sourcing (GSS) organization. The associate will need to be proficient in sourcing tools and processes and have an in-depth understanding of our procurement policy. This role requires a solid understanding and ability to execute sourcing processes and practices with limited guidance for assigned sourcing requests.
The Sr. Sourcing Associate role is responsible for managing sourcing activities, which include but are not limited to contract negotiations, supplier relationship management activities, data analytics, and relationship management for assigned categories. The Sr. Sourcing Associate will support the development of category plans and lead cross-functional projects under the direction and supervision of a category manager.
This role requires general knowledge of strategic sourcing methodologies related to various indirect sourcing categories to develop and support market analysis and lead sourcing events with limited supervision.
Responsibilities:
Solid understanding and ability to communicate sourcing processes and practices with limited guidance for assigned sourcing requests
Draft and review contracts and gain hands on negotiation experience with supervision
Develop supplier business review documents for assigned categories and lead supplier discussions
Actively participate in cross-functional teams (inside and outside Global Strategic Sourcing as supported by leadership
Provides financial and/or market insights and guidance that aids the business in making informed decisions about a supplier’s product and/or service
Conducts detailed cost analysis, proficient in using analytical tools and software for sourcing activities and financial evaluation
Support category managers with contract due diligence including, but not limited to supplier follow-up requests, onboarding activities, and partner team support
Serve as a liaison between internal partner teams and managing ad hoc requests as directed by a category manager
Conduct market research and identify key trends and provide insights to category teams as directed by manager
Draft RF(x) documents with limited supervision from category manager for specified category
Be a champion for change that can act decisively to drive decisions, while demonstrating agility to support the evolution of business needs
